Due to overwhelming response, the Renaissance Performing Arts Association will be adding a third audition day for Mamma Mia!, a 2018-2019 Richland Bank Broadway Series production.  The auditions will be on Saturday, December 1 from 10:00 AM to 3:00 PM, December 3 from 4:30-7:30 PM and December 10 from 4:00 – 7:00 PM at the Renaissance Theatre.

The production of Mamma Mia! will be performed on March 2-3 and 9-10, 2019. Renaissance Artistic Director Michael Thomas will direct the show and Kelly Knowlton will be the Music Director for the production.

Auditions are open to all performers ages 16 and older.  Please prepare 32 bars of a song, and please bring sheet music for the accompanist. You may be asked to dance and/or read from the script. Dance audition videos are provided and you will find the link on the Renaissance website, MansfieldTickets.com, or on the Renaissance YouTube channel.

Audition appointments are required. Interested performers should visit MansfieldTickets.com/audition to view the full audition notice and for information about scheduling an audition. Rehearsals begin on January 29th, 2019.

Mamma Mia! is a production in which ABBA’s hits tell the hilarious story of a young woman’s search for her birth father. On the eve of her wedding, a daughter’s quest to discover the identity of her father brings three men from her mother’s past back to the Greek Island paradise they last visited 20 years ago.

The story-telling magic of ABBA’s timeless songs propels this enchanting tale of love, laughter and friendship, creating an unforgettable show. A large cast, non-stop laughs and explosive dance numbers combine to make Mamma Mia! a guaranteed smash hit for any theatre. A mother. A daughter. Three possible dads.
